Transaction 9564286f89c5a247452fbf944678b89695b29df302661b1420361e3044127630
1 Input
2 Outputs
- 9564286f89c5a247452fbf944678b89695b29df302661b1420361e3044127630:0
- 9564286f89c5a247452fbf944678b89695b29df302661b1420361e3044127630:1
value 1010000
address 3ErPkgXZQbYvyRdpaPAyx43GxMFdhVo8FM
value 3651470
address 193iF4pS7mQhSanDkZtzB9VGV4knoKmju3